软件质量期末综合题
软件质量:一个关键因素
随着软件开发的不断发展,软件质量已经成为软件开发过程中一个非常重要的因素。软件质量不仅关系到软件的可用性、可靠性、安全性和易用性,还会影响到软件的声誉和市场份额。因此,提高软件质量已经成为了软件开发公司的重要任务。
软件质量的定义
软件质量是指在软件开发过程中,开发人员和用户对于软件是否符合其要求和期望的质量指标。这个指标包括软件的功能性、可靠性、可维护性、安全性、易用性等方面。软件质量可以通过一系列的测试和评估来衡量,包括单元测试、集成测试、系统测试、验收测试等。
软件质量的重要性
软件质量对于软件开发公司来说非常重要。如果软件质量不好,那么软件可能会无法使用,甚至会导致客户投诉和损失。其次,软件质量对于用户也非常重要。如果软件质量不好,那么用户可能会感到不满意,甚至会导致用户流失。此外,软件质量还会影响到公司的声誉和市场份额。
提高软件质量的方法
为了提高软件质量,软件开发公司可以采取以下一些方法:
1. 制定详细的软件质量计划和流程。软件开发公司应该制定详细的软件质量计划和流程,包括测试计划、验收计划、文档计划等。
2. 进行严格的测试和评估。软件开发公司应该进行严格的测试和评估,以确保软件质量符合要求。
3. 采用先进的测试和评估工具。软件开发公司应该采用先进的测试和评估工具,以提高测试和评估的效率和准确性。
4. 培训开发人员和测试人员。软件开发公司应该培训开发人员和测试人员,以提高他们的软件质量意识和技能。
总结
软件质量是软件开发过程中非常重要的因素。